Rich Wong

General Partner, Accel. On 1 show, 1 appearance. The Shows tab opens the full record on each.

investorexecutiveoperatoraccel.com ↗

Rich Wong joined Accel in 2006 and focuses on early- and growth-stage venture capital investments in enterprise software, artificial intelligence, and SaaS. He has led Accel's investments in and served on boards of companies including Atlassian, UiPath, Rovio, and AdMob.

20VC Insight
Startups need three to six months of repeatability before scaling growth
“Generally, I would say, you know, on median, it's a couple of quarters, three to six months of repeatability, and more important than just the time dimension is whether you can see the, you know, the atomic level of the unit economics working.”

20VC Disclosure
Accel reserves at least 1:1 follow-on capital for Series A investments
“When you do an early stage investment, On average, we at least reserve an equal amount of capital. So if you put in an eight million dollar series A, one might reserve eight, 10, eleven million dollars, you know, for follow-on rounds to support the company as …”
